
WARNING
Dropping below the minimum
pad thickness
Reduced braking action, damage
to the brake
In order to ensure the operat-
ing reliability of the brake sys-
tem, make sure that the brake
pads are not worn beyond their
minimum thickness.
Have the brake pads replaced
by a specialist service facil-
ity, preferably an authorized
BMW Motorrad retailer.
Checking rear brake pad
thickness
Make sure ground is level and
firm and park motorcycle.
Check the brake pad thickness
with visual inspection. Direc-
tion of view: from rear at brake
caliper.
Rear brake-pad wear
limit
min 0.04 in (min 1.0 mm)
(Only friction material with-
out carrier plate. The chamfer
must be clearly visible.)
